1. What is Lip Lift Fibroblast?
Lip lift fibroblast is a non-surgical cosmetic procedure that uses plasma technology to tighten and lift the lips. It targets the fibroblast cells, which are responsible for collagen production and skin regeneration. By stimulating the fibroblasts, the lip lift fibroblast treatment promotes the production of new collagen, resulting in plumper lips with a more pronounced cupid's bow.
The procedure involves using a handheld device that emits a plasma arc onto the lip area. The plasma stimulates the cells, causing them to contract and tighten the skin. This produces an immediate lifting effect, which continues to improve over time as collagen production is stimulated.
2. How Does Lip Lift Fibroblast Work?
When the plasma arc is applied to the targeted area, it creates micro-injuries on the skin's surface. These micro-injuries trigger the body's natural healing response, leading to an increase in collagen production. Collagen is a protein that provides structure and support to the skin, giving it a plump and youthful appearance.
Additionally, the plasma energy from the lip lift fibroblast device causes the outermost layers of skin to vaporize. This stimulates the growth of fresh, healthy skin cells, resulting in improved texture and tone. As the treated area heals, the new skin replaces the old, revealing smoother, more rejuvenated lips.
3. Who is a Suitable Candidate for Lip Lift Fibroblast?
Lip lift fibroblast is suitable for individuals who desire fuller, more defined lips without undergoing invasive surgery. This procedure is especially beneficial for those with thin or sagging lips, as it provides a natural enhancement that restores volume and shape. However, it is essential to consult with a qualified professional to ensure you are a suitable candidate for the treatment.
It is worth noting that lip lift fibroblast is not recommended for pregnant or breastfeeding women, individuals with active infections or skin conditions, or those with a history of keloids.
4. What Can I Expect During and After the Procedure?
The lip lift fibroblast procedure typically begins with a consultation to discuss your goals and assess your suitability for the treatment. Topical numbing cream is applied to ensure comfort during the procedure. The treatment itself takes around 30 to 60 minutes, depending on the extent of correction needed.
During the procedure, you may experience a warm sensation and a mild tingling feeling as the plasma arc is applied to the lips. Some clients report minimal discomfort, while others may find it slightly more intense. However, the use of numbing cream helps to minimize any potential discomfort.
After the procedure, it is normal for the treated area to be slightly swollen and red. This typically subsides within a few days, and you can apply cold packs or use prescribed ointments to soothe any discomfort. It is crucial to follow the aftercare instructions provided by your practitioner to ensure proper healing and optimize results.
5. How Long Do the Results of Lip Lift Fibroblast Last?
The results of lip lift fibroblast are long-lasting, with many clients experiencing improvements for up to two years or more. However, it is important to note that individual results may vary depending on factors such as lifestyle, skin type, and the aging process.
6. What is the Average Cost of Lip Lift Fibroblast?
The average cost of lip lift fibroblast treatment varies depending on the geographical location and the expertise of the practitioner. On average, the cost ranges from $500 to $1500 per session. It is important to consult with your chosen practitioner to determine the exact cost based on your specific needs.
7. Are There Any Risks or Side Effects?
Lip lift fibroblast is a low-risk procedure when performed by a qualified and experienced practitioner. However, there may be some potential side effects, including temporary redness, swelling, scabbing, and discomfort. These side effects are typically mild and subside within a few days.
It is vital to follow the aftercare instructions provided to minimize the risk of complications and promote proper healing. In some rare cases, scarring, hyperpigmentation, or infection may occur, but these instances are extremely uncommon.
